What Makes the Best 1 Man Hiking Tent?
What Makes the Best 1 Man Hiking Tent?
When it comes to hiking and camping solo, having a reliable and high-quality tent is essential. A 1 man hiking tent should be designed for lightweight mobility and provide excellent protection against the elements. So, what key features make the best 1 man hiking tent? Let's find out:
1. Lightweight and Compact Size
The best 1 man hiking tent is one that doesn't weigh you down during long hikes. Look for tents made from lightweight materials such as nylon, which offer durability while keeping the weight to a minimum. Additionally, it should be easy to pack and assemble, taking up little space in your backpack.
2. Weather Resistance
Weather conditions can change quickly during a hike, so your tent should be able to withstand various climates. The best 1 man hiking tent comes with a waterproof rainfly and a sturdy frame to ensure that you stay dry and protected, even during heavy rainfall or windstorms. Look for tents with a high hydrostatic head rating to ensure effective water resistance.
3. Ventilation and Condensation Management
Hiking tents should offer excellent ventilation to prevent condensation and keep you comfortable throughout the night. Look for tents that come with mesh panels, vents, or even double-walled construction, as these features help to circulate air and reduce the chances of waking up to a damp interior.
4. Durability and Quality Construction
A 1 man hiking tent should be able to withstand the rugged conditions of the outdoors. Look for tents with double-stitched seams and reinforced corners for added durability. Additionally, check for quality zippers, tent poles, and stakes that can withstand repeated use without breaking or bending easily.
5. Easy Set-Up
When you have finally reached your campsite after a long hike, the last thing you want is a complicated set-up process. The best 1 man hiking tent should be designed for hassle-free and quick assembly, allowing you to relax and enjoy your surroundings without spending excessive time and effort on setting up your shelter.
Conclusion
Choosing the best 1 man hiking tent involves considering factors such as lightweight design, weather resistance, ventilation, durability, and ease of set-up. By finding a tent that excels in these areas, you can enjoy a comfortable and reliable shelter during your solo hiking adventures.
